Как сохранить выделенную кнопку UIB после нажатия? - PullRequest
0 голосов
/ 15 марта 2011

У меня есть представление UIScroll, и есть некоторые UIButton (фактически каждая кнопка представляет фотографию, точно так же, как приложение для фотографий в iPhone.)

UIImage *photo = [photoArray objectAtIndex:i]; UIButton * button = [UIButton buttonWithType:UIButtonTypeCustom];

Мой вопрос: когда нажимается кнопка «РЕДАКТИРОВАТЬ» (UIBarButtonItem), пользователь может щелкнуть более одной фотографии, скажем, 10 фотографий, а затем нажать кнопку «удалить» или «бла-бла-бла» и т. Д. иметь некоторые действия с выбранными фотографиями.

Итак, чтобы различать, какие фотографии выбраны в данный момент, я хочу, чтобы они были выделены, и я попытался использовать «setHighlighted», но это не удается (только выделено в течение 0,0001 секунды> <) </p>

Так что я надеюсь, что вы все могли бы дать мне некоторое предложение! Заранее спасибо!

1 Ответ

0 голосов
/ 16 марта 2011

попробуйте поместить этот UIImage & UIButton внутри UIView .. и когда эта UIButton нажата, измените цвет соответствующего UIView ..

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...